Longevity of uPVC windows
Based on the quality of the product, uPVC windows can last up to 35 years. However, the typical lifespan is 20-25 years. Proper maintenance can increase the lifespan of UPVC windows.
The quality of the raw materials used to construct windows can be one of the main factors that determine the life span of UPVC windows. Materials that are not of the highest quality can cut the life of a uPVC window to as short as 5 years. To avoid this, make sure to examine the product's pigmentation. Low pigmentation could be an indication that the formulation isn't containing enough UV-resistant ingredients.
Other factors that may affect the life span of a uPVC product include a lack of proper installation. If the installation is not done correctly, an UPVC product could fail to be watertight, and may also be exposed to rust.
